Hot water or steam generators that recover energy from engine or turbine exhaust gases that, flowing through a tube bundle, transfer heat to a carrier fluid.

The heat recovery unit for turbine or engine exhaust gases is designed to recover thermal energy from the exhaust gases and use it to produce steam or hot water, thereby improving the overall efficiency of the plant and reducing energy consumption.
The system supplied includes the pressurised recipient, complete with accessories such as exhaust gas selector valves used to stop the delivery of heat, where necessary.
The units must be carefully sized based on the exhaust gas parameters, such as temperature, humidity, composition, flow-rate etc. Typically installed downstream of engines or turbines used for electricity generation and any other type of industrial process that releases hot gas into the atmosphere.
